Visitors requesting internet access at Quellford Tower must be directed to the guest Wi-Fi desk immediately left of the main reception counter. Reception staff should verify the visitor's host, confirm they have signed the acceptable-use acknowledgement on the tablet, and issue a day-limited voucher only after the host has approved the request in Gatewise. Staff covering the desk outside core hours will need to unlock the voucher printer cabinet, using the code shown below.

staff pass of tajog-bahap = bdg-GTUUI-82661

FAQ: The Pellwick address autocomplete widget is returning empty suggestions — what should on-call do? First, check the suggestion-service health panel; a red index shard usually explains it. If healthy, verify the widget's region config matches the active dataset, since mismatches silently return nothing. Restarting the suggester pod is safe and takes under a minute. If the encrypted config store refuses to open during recovery, unlock it with the passphrase below.

recovery phrase for fajeg-kawep: druix-gorius-briax-ulaeth-fraox-lammir-pelox-jormir-pelwyn-julir

### Step 3: Migrate the Version Registry

Harborkit's component versions were previously tracked in a flat JSON file, which caused silent conflicts when two releases landed the same day. This step moves version records into the registry database with unique constraints per package and channel. Run the import script once, then delete the JSON file. The script connects using the line below.

database URL for bahop-yagep: mssql://sildor_svc:35ha7jz@db-fb6d.nelvrodyn.example:5432/casath